Episode Synopsis
In this heartfelt and impromptu episode of Freshly Grounded, I reflect on the passing of Imam Umar Tate—a man who had a profound impact on my early journey into the deen. Imam Umar wasn't widely known, but his wisdom left a lasting mark on me and many others, shaping how I approach life and faith today. In this episode, I share the key lesson he taught me that has influenced Freshly Grounded and possibly even saved my akhira. It's a lesson about the importance of concealing sins, seeking forgiveness, and how those small, impactful moments can change our lives forever. Join me as I pass on his wisdom and reflect on the importance of legacy, sadaqah jariyah, and the power of quiet, humble influence. May Allah grant him the highest rank in Jannah.
